Harrison Street Asset Management ("HSAM") is a leading global alternative investment management firm focused on real estate, infrastructure, and credit strategies across North America and Europe. Headquartered in Chicago, Toronto, and London with offices across North America, Europe, Asia and the Middle East, the firm has over $108 billion in assets under management on behalf of institutional investors and registered investment advisors globally.
Founded on a culture of innovation, HSAM is an early mover in alternative real estate and mid-market infrastructure. Today, the firm’s global team, consisting of more than 520 professionals, is committed to creating long-term value through deep sector expertise and forward-thinking strategies.
We are seeking an intellectually curious and highly motivated Equity Research Analyst to cover publicly traded infrastructure companies. This role focuses on fundamental equity research across one or more areas of the global listed infrastructure universe, including telecom infrastructure (data centers, wireless towers, satellites), energy infrastructure (LNG, midstream, power, renewables, battery storage), transportation infrastructure (airports, marine ports, railroads, toll roads), and utilities (electric, gas, and water). The Analyst will develop differentiated investment views, build rigorous financial models, and communicate high-conviction recommendations that support portfolio performance.
The ideal candidate combines rigorous analytical discipline with genuine enthusiasm for listed infrastructure investing. They are comfortable forming independent views, testing assumptions, and refining recommendations as new information emerges. This is an excellent opportunity to join and learn from leading listed infrastructure portfolio managers while contributing to a growing strategy and team. In this role, thoughtful research, clear communication, and sound judgment can directly influence investment outcomes.
